Two successful Māori Culture & Tourism Gateway Camps

04/07/2018

Last school holidays ServiceIQ held two highly successful Māori Culture & Tourism Gateway Camps.


Piritahi Marae

Pupils from Burnside High School, Ao Tawhiti, Te Wharekura o Mauao, Tamaki College and Murupara Area School attended the Camp at Piritahi Marae on Waiheke Island.

Tokikapu Marae

Pupils from Chanel College, Fairfield College, Mairehau High School, Otorohanga College and Spotswood College attended the Camp at Tokikapu Marae in Waitomo.
